引言
在电子通信领域,总线作为数据传输的桥梁,其稳定性和效率直接影响着系统的整体性能。其中,总线终端电阻匹配是一个关键的技术点。本文将深入探讨总线终端电阻匹配的原理、重要性以及如何提升系统稳定与效率。
总线终端电阻匹配原理
1. 总线概述
总线是一种连接电子设备的通信线路,它允许多个设备共享数据。常见的总线类型包括USB、PCIe、I2C、SPI等。
2. 信号传输中的反射
在信号传输过程中,由于终端电阻与总线特性阻抗不匹配,会导致信号反射,从而影响信号的完整性。
3. 终端电阻匹配原理
终端电阻匹配的目的是使总线的特性阻抗与终端电阻相匹配,从而减少信号反射,保证信号传输的质量。
总线终端电阻匹配的重要性
1. 提高信号质量
终端电阻匹配可以减少信号反射,提高信号质量,确保数据传输的准确性。
2. 降低误码率
信号质量提高后,误码率会相应降低,从而提升系统的可靠性。
3. 提高系统稳定性
终端电阻匹配有助于减少系统干扰,提高系统的稳定性。
如何提升系统稳定与效率
1. 选择合适的终端电阻
根据总线的特性阻抗选择合适的终端电阻。例如,对于50欧姆特性的总线,应选择50欧姆的终端电阻。
2. 采用匹配器
使用终端电阻匹配器可以自动调整终端电阻,确保匹配度。
3. 优化总线布局
合理布局总线,减少信号线的长度和弯曲,降低信号衰减和干扰。
4. 使用差分信号传输
差分信号传输可以有效抑制干扰,提高信号质量。
5. 定期维护
定期检查和更换终端电阻,确保系统稳定运行。
实例分析
以下是一个使用USB总线的实例:
// USB总线终端电阻匹配配置
#define TERMINAL_RESISTANCE 50 // 终端电阻(单位:欧姆)
#define BUS_CHARACTERISTIC_IMP 50 // 总线特性阻抗(单位:欧姆)
// 初始化USB总线终端电阻
void usb_terminal_resistance_init(void) {
if (TERMINAL_RESISTANCE != BUS_CHARACTERISTIC_IMP) {
// 调整终端电阻,使其与总线特性阻抗匹配
adjust_terminal_resistance(TERMINAL_RESISTANCE);
}
}
// 调整终端电阻函数(伪代码)
void adjust_terminal_resistance(int resistance) {
// 根据resistance值调整终端电阻
}
结论
总线终端电阻匹配是保证系统稳定与效率的关键技术。通过合理配置终端电阻、优化总线布局和使用匹配器等措施,可以有效提升系统的性能。在实际应用中,应根据具体情况进行调整,以确保系统稳定高效运行。
